Unveiling the Price: How Much Does a 2021 F-350 Super Duty Cost?

Alright, let's get down to brass tacks. The price of a 2021 Ford F-350 Super Duty varied depending on the trim level, engine, options, and whether you chose a two-wheel or four-wheel drive. Prices also fluctuated slightly based on the dealer and the region you were in. However, to give you a general idea, the base price for a 2021 F-350 Super Duty (in the XL trim) typically started around the mid-$40,000 range. But, and this is a big but, as you climbed up the trim ladder, the price tag definitely increased. For example, the higher-end trims, such as the Limited, could easily surpass the $80,000 mark when fully loaded with options. Remember that the price is just a starting point. Things like upgraded engines (the Power Stroke diesel is a popular and pricier option), different cab configurations (regular, SuperCab, or Crew Cab), and optional packages, such as the FX4 Off-Road package, all contributed to the final price.

Exploring the Trim Levels: Find the Perfect F-350 for You!

The 2021 Ford F-350 Super Duty came in a variety of trim levels, each offering a different set of features and levels of luxury. Understanding these trims is key to finding the perfect truck that meets your specific needs and budget. Let's take a closer look at the different options you had:

  • XL: This is the base trim, the workhorse. It's the most affordable option, designed for functionality. You'll find a sturdy interior with basic features, but it's built to get the job done. It's perfect for those who need a reliable truck without all the bells and whistles.
  • XLT: Stepping up from the XL, the XLT adds some comfort and convenience features. You'll find upgraded cloth seats, a touchscreen infotainment system, and often chrome exterior accents. It's a great balance of affordability and features, making it a popular choice for many buyers.
  • Lariat: The Lariat is where things start to get more luxurious. You'll find leather-trimmed seats, a more advanced infotainment system, and often features like power-adjustable seats and a premium audio system. This trim is a great option for those who want a comfortable and capable truck.
  • King Ranch: Known for its western-themed interior, the King Ranch offers unique leather upholstery and a distinct style. It's a premium trim with a focus on luxury and comfort, making it a stylish choice.
  • Platinum: The Platinum trim is all about luxury and technology. You'll find high-quality materials, advanced technology features like a 360-degree camera, and a host of other premium features. It's a top-of-the-line option for those who want the best of the best.
  • Limited: The Limited trim is the ultimate in luxury and capability. It features exclusive design elements, premium leather, and all the latest technology features. It's the most expensive trim but offers the most premium experience.

Engine Options and Performance: Power Under the Hood

The 2021 Ford F-350 Super Duty offered a range of powerful engine options, each designed to deliver specific performance characteristics. Choosing the right engine is crucial, depending on how you plan to use your truck. The available engines included:

  • 6.2L Gas V8: This was the standard engine for many trims. It offered a good balance of power and fuel efficiency, making it a versatile option for various tasks.
  • 7.3L Gas V8 (Godzilla): A more powerful gas engine, the 7.3L offered significantly more horsepower and torque than the 6.2L. It's a great choice if you need extra power for towing or hauling heavy loads.
  • 6.7L Power Stroke Diesel V8: This is the powerhouse! The Power Stroke diesel is renowned for its incredible torque and towing capabilities. It's the preferred choice for those who frequently tow heavy trailers or need maximum pulling power. However, be prepared to pay a premium for the diesel option.

The specific horsepower and torque ratings varied slightly depending on the engine and any updates or revisions during the model year. The transmission also played a significant role in the truck's performance. The F-350 Super Duty typically came with a heavy-duty automatic transmission designed to handle the engine's power and torque effectively. Consider your towing and hauling needs carefully when deciding on an engine. If you'll be towing frequently, especially heavy loads, the diesel engine is often the best choice. If your needs are less demanding, the gas engines can provide plenty of power and be more economical to own. Remember to check the towing capacity and payload capacity specifications for each engine configuration to ensure it meets your requirements.

Key Features and Technology: What's Inside the 2021 F-350?

The 2021 Ford F-350 Super Duty was packed with features, depending on the trim level. Even the base models offered essential features. Higher trims offered more advanced technology and luxurious amenities. Here's a look at some of the key features and technology available:

  • Infotainment System: The infotainment system featured a touchscreen display, allowing you to control audio, navigation, and other vehicle functions. Apple CarPlay and Android Auto integration were often included, allowing you to seamlessly connect your smartphone.
  • Driver-Assistance Technologies: Many models included driver-assistance features such as blind-spot monitoring, lane-keeping assist, adaptive cruise control, and automatic emergency braking. These features enhance safety and make driving easier, especially when towing.
  • Towing Technology: The F-350 Super Duty was designed with towing in mind. Features like a trailer backup assist, a trailer sway control, and a built-in trailer brake controller made towing safer and more manageable. The Pro Trailer Backup Assist system was particularly innovative, allowing you to steer the trailer with a knob.
  • Interior Features: The interior features varied widely depending on the trim level. Higher trims offered premium materials such as leather upholstery, heated and ventilated seats, and advanced audio systems. Even in the more basic trims, you could find comfortable seating and practical features.

Important Considerations Before Buying

Before you jump into buying a 2021 Ford F-350 Super Duty, there are several factors to consider. Taking the time to evaluate these points will help you make a smart and informed decision.

  • Budget: Determine how much you can realistically afford to spend on the truck, including the purchase price, taxes, insurance, and potential maintenance costs. Don't forget to factor in the cost of fuel, especially if you opt for the diesel engine.
  • Usage Needs: How will you use the truck? Will you be towing heavy loads, hauling materials, or using it for daily driving? Your usage needs will influence the engine, trim level, and options you choose.
  • Fuel Efficiency: Super Duty trucks are known for their power, but they aren't exactly fuel-sippers. Consider the fuel economy of the different engine options and how it will impact your budget, especially if you plan to drive the truck frequently.
  • Maintenance Costs: Super Duty trucks are generally reliable, but they can require specific maintenance and repairs. Diesel engines, in particular, can have higher maintenance costs. Factor in the potential cost of regular maintenance and any potential repairs.
  • Test Drive: Always test drive the truck before buying it! This allows you to experience the truck's performance, comfort, and features firsthand. Pay attention to how the truck handles, how the engine performs, and whether you're comfortable with the driving experience.
